About First McKinney
First Baptist Church McKinney is a community church sharing through dynamic teaching and missional leadership. First Baptist Church McKinney is focused and designed for individuals and families of all shapes and sizes to live and love like Jesus. It offers different ministries and events. The company was formed in 1872 and is based in McKinney, Texas.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Mckinney?

Understanding the cost of living near Mckinney is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at First McKinney.
McKinney's Cost of Living Index is approximately 109.3 (9.3% more expensive than US average; 17.5% more than TX average). Affluent Dallas suburb (Collin Co.), high housing costs. Limited local trans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from First McKinney, consider these typical monthly expenses:
